The region of flat, low-lying plains along the southern seacoast is often referred to as the Coastal Plain. This area typically features fertile land, wetlands, and is characterized by its proximity to the ocean. Coastal plains can be found in various countries and are known for their agricultural productivity and rich biodiversity. In the United States, notable examples include the Atlantic Coastal Plain and the Gulf Coastal Plain.
